🎛️ Why Recommending “The Best” Subwoofer or Amplifier Isn’t So Simple
If you’ve ever asked, “What’s the best subwoofer or amp I should buy?” — you’re not alone. It’s one of the most common questions in the car audio world. But here’s the honest answer:
There is no one-size-fits-all subwoofer or amplifier.And that’s not a cop-out — it’s a reflection of just how many variables are at play when building a system that truly performs.
Let’s break down why it’s so hard to give a universal recommendation — and how you can make smarter choices for your build.
🎯 1. Everyone’s Goals Are Different
Some people want tight, accurate bass for SQ (sound quality). Others want window-rattling SPL. Some want a clean daily driver setup, while others are chasing trophies at the next dB drag event.
🔊 A sub that’s perfect for a sealed 1.0 ft³ box in a Tacoma might be totally wrong for a ported blow-through Silverado build.
💰 2. Budget Shapes Everything
You can build a solid system on a budget — but your options change drastically depending on whether you’re working with:
$150 for a sub and amp combo
$500 for a mid-tier setup
$1,500+ for high-end gear and fabrication
🧠 A $100 sub might surprise you in the right box. A $500 sub in the wrong box will disappoint you every time.
📐 3. Box Design Changes the Game
This is where CustomLowZ comes in. The same subwoofer can sound completely different depending on:
Sealed vs ported vs bandpass
Box volume and tuning
Vehicle cabin gain and placement
🎛️ That’s why we focus on helping you build the right enclosure first — because the box is half the battle.
🔌 4. Matching Subwoofers to Amplifiers Is a Science
You can’t just grab any amp and expect it to work with any sub. You need to consider:
RMS power handling
Impedance (ohms) and wiring configuration
Amp class and efficiency
Electrical system limitations
⚡ Overpowering or underpowering your sub can lead to distortion, damage, or just plain bad sound.
🛒 5. The Market Is Massive (and Always Changing)
There are hundreds of subwoofers and amplifiers on the market — from budget brands to boutique powerhouses. New models drop constantly, and specs can be misleading without context.
🔍 That’s why we don’t just throw out a “Top 5” list — we help you match your gear to your goals.
🧰 So… What Should You Do?
Instead of asking, “What’s the best sub or amp?” — ask:
What’s my budget?
What kind of bass do I want (tight, deep, loud)?
What space do I have to work with?
What sub(s) do I already own (or plan to buy)?
What box type fits my goals and vehicle?
